This question contains two parts; be sure to answer both.
After Dharma's father died, Dharma inherited his successful dry cleaning business, Fast Cleaners. Dharma wants to make sure the company's culture, which his father built over 40 years, does not get lost but instead remains embedded in the organization.
First, summarize 4 of the 12 ways that a particular culture can become embedded in an organization.
Then explain how Dharma might use each technique to keep Fast Cleaners' corporate culture strong, with an emphasis on employee development, a family-like atmosphere, and a dedication to offering the best service and the lowest prices.
Self-actualization
The act of achieving or fulfilling one's skills and possibilities, viewed as a motivation or requirement inherent in all individuals.
Philosophical Assumptions
Fundamental beliefs or concepts that form the foundation for a particular theory, perspective, or methodology.
Diagnostic Manuals
Reference books like the DSM or ICD that provide criteria for diagnosing psychological disorders.
Theoretical Model
An abstract representation that explains complex phenomena or concepts, often used in scientific and psychological contexts to guide research and understanding.
